Understanding Digital ECG Assessment
Digital EKG analysis represents a critical progression in heart disease care. Rather than solely trusting on manual review by a doctor, this process utilizes software to automatically detect abnormalities within the heart's rhythm function. This process can improve evaluation precision, lessen error, and speed up the overall evaluation process. Additionally, it often includes calculations to measure various EKG parameters providing a more impartial assessment for medical decision-making.
The Baseline EKG Test: What to Expect Throughout a Test
A resting heart test is typically a straightforward procedure that records the electrical activity of your heart. You'll be asked to recline comfortably on an testing table. Small, sticky pads, called electrodes, will be fixed to your torso, , shoulders, , and legs. Don't feel anxious; the electrodes simply sense electrical signals, and the individual will not feel any discomfort . The machine will subsequently record your heart's rhythm for a brief minutes. You may be asked to breathe normally during this time.
- The test usually takes about 15 minutes.
- The individual must be dressed in loose clothing.
- Tell your healthcare provider about any prescriptions you’re taking.
Performing a Stress Cardiac Test With Load
The stress ECG, also known as a stress test or exercise ECG, provides a valuable way to assess heart function when your heart works under additional demand . Compared to a standard ECG, which records heart activity at leisure, a stress ECG tracks the heart’s reaction to incremental activity .
- Typically entails pedaling on a treadmill or operating a stationary machine .
- Variations in heart rate , blood pressure and EKG waveforms are meticulously noted by a physician .
- These results help detect coronary artery issues that might not be evident at relaxation .
